Prepared Report Analytics
Module: Core
Report Type: Script Report
Reference Document: Prepared Report
What business information this report provides
Prepared Report Analytics gives management and operations teams a clear overview of how prepared (pre-built or scheduled) reports are being used across the organization. It answers questions such as:
- Which prepared reports are being used the most or least
- How often reports are generated
- How long reports take to prepare
- Which users or teams rely on prepared reports
- Whether reports are running successfully or facing issues
This report helps organizations understand the value, efficiency, and reliability of their reporting processes.

Key columns and what they mean for business
Common business‑relevant columns in this report include:
Prepared Report Name
Identifies the report being analyzed, helping you see which reports drive the most business value.Reference Report / Source
Shows what underlying report or data the prepared report is based on, useful for understanding dependencies.Status
Indicates whether the report was successfully prepared, is pending, or failed. This helps assess reliability.Prepared On / Last Run Date
Shows when the report was last generated, helping confirm data freshness.Prepared By
Identifies the user or role responsible for generating the report, supporting accountability.Execution Time / Preparation Duration
Shows how long the report took to prepare, highlighting performance bottlenecks or efficiency issues.Frequency / Schedule
Indicates whether the report is run on demand or on a schedule (daily, weekly, monthly), helping assess alignment with business needs.

How to interpret the results for business decisions
High usage + fast preparation
Indicates a well‑designed, high‑value report that supports daily decision‑making.Low usage + high preparation time
Suggests a report that may not justify its resource cost and could be optimized or retired.Frequent failures or delays
Highlights risk areas where business decisions may be based on outdated or missing information.Concentration of usage by specific teams
Shows which departments depend most on prepared reports and where training or expansion may help.
By reviewing trends rather than single entries, leaders can make informed decisions about reporting strategy and priorities.
